
How to Define Board Temperature and Moisture Profile for Infrared Wood Drying
The expensive mistake is to change hardware before the job has a measurable definition. Start with the workpiece, the acceptance test and the operating envelope. That keeps the investigation narrow enough to learn from.
Turn the Goal Into a Requirement
Define stable final moisture without checking or distortion, allowable variation, throughput condition and the exact acceptance test. Include board temperature and moisture profile and the interfaces that constrain infrared emitter bank.
Variables That Belong in the Brief
- material identity and starting condition;
- part or web geometry and presentation;
- target, tolerance and line speed or exposure time;
- available electrical, control, cooling and ventilation interfaces;
- abnormal-stop behaviour and maintenance access;
- the method used to accept finished work.
A Defensible Decision
The result can shift with species, thickness and starting moisture, geometry, surface condition, distance, airflow, line speed and the way temperature or dose is measured. Record those conditions together; a setting without its context cannot be reused reliably. Use representative material, a defined start condition and the real acceptance method. Establish a baseline, change one controlled variable, measure the result at more than one location and retain rejected as well as accepted samples. Final moisture and dimensional stability must be verified after conditioning, not inferred from surface temperature.
